Analog to digital converters (ADC) are one of the most important components of modern electronics. This article will provide an overview of the AD0832CCN application field and its working principle.ADC0832CCN is an 8-bit microprocessor-based analog-to-digital converter (ADC) from National Semiconductor Corporation. The ADC0832CCN is suitable for microprocessor-based systems where a wide input range is desired. In addition to 8-bit resolution, this ADC features two high-speed conversion channels, a fast settling time and a wide temperature range. The ADC0832CCN is used in industrial, automotive and consumer applications.
The ADC0832CCN application field mainly covers automotive, industrial and consumer products. In automotive applications, this ADC is used in fuel injection, transmission control, and engine control systems. In industrial applications, it is used in sensor networks, monitoring systems, and machine control systems. In consumer applications, the ADC0832CCN is used in mobile phones, digital cameras, and medical systems.
